Recaros/182 questions.

Hi,

I am looking for a clio 182 at the moment, I am in no rush to find one so am trying to ascertain which variant is the best for me. Really, I have decided that a FF 182 seems to fit the bill, but I'm wondering whether a CUP with Recaros may be worth a look. I've trawled the forum looking for info but have a couple of questions:S

Was the Recaro seat option ONLY available as an option on the 182 CUP.

If so, what are the interior differences between the FF 182 and 182 CUP besides the rear bench seat and steering wheel?

Now I'm sure all of you guys will the Trophy will sing the praises of the Recaros but really ,are they any better than the FF seats? Certainly all Reacros I have sat in have been great, but my understanding is the FF seats have lumbar support and I'm wondering if anyone out there actually prefers the "standard" seats.

Thanks for any info.
 
The recaros are much more supportive than standard ones, the standard seats are pretty soft and comfy though.

The doorcards are different.

Recaros available on all 182s as option, FF with recaros will have cup rear bench and doorcards though.
 
I had a 172FF and now have a Trophy and for me, the Recaros are a huge improvement over the FF seats. Whilst the FF do have adjustable lumber support, I found it woefully inadequate. On long journeys I would get aches in my lower back. The Recaros do not have adjustable lumber support, however they are shaped as such that they fit me better, the lumber area is more "solid" than the FF seats which was soft and springy.
 
Try to find one with recaros then change the rear bench and door cards to FF ones. Its cheaper than replacing the front seats, which you inevitably will want to do.

Had both. The Recaro's are very comfy, but the driving position is too high. And they are an utter rip off at full price. Daytona's aren't as comfy, but the driving position is much better (lower), but they do look very cheap compared to the recaro's (and misano's).
You can get a set of misano's (with leatherette), with subframes for £700ish, the bet option IMO.
I love the Trendline, but they don't lower the driving position enough to make them worthwhile (only 10mm).
 
Full Fat

It refers to 182's that have been specced with both the Cup Spoiler Pack and Cup Suspension Pack
